Andrew and Gregory Bell are esteemed leaders in the real estate industry with over 40 years of experience. After building the top-performing Ray White offices on the Gold Coast, they now lead Ray White Bell Group—encompassing Residential Southport, Commercial Gold Coast, Projects, and Property Management.

Deeply grateful for the support of their community, Andrew and Gregory are passionately committed to giving back. Year after year, their team has made a meaningful difference in countless lives, hoping to inspire others to contribute in their own way. They are particularly proud to have raised:

  • Over $4,000,000 for Muscular Dystrophy Queensland

  • Over $1,000,000 for the Surfers Paradise Surf Life Saving Club

Beyond real estate, Andrew and Gregory actively support and organize community charity events, creating a lasting impact on the lives of those around them.

Community values matter just as much as property values.

Our commitment to these groups is on-going along with sponsorships for many other community organisations and initiatives including:

  • Annual Golf Day in support of the Gold Coast Hospital Foundation

  • Annual Business Meets Sport Lunch supporting SPSLSC

  • Annual Charity Ball supporting Muscular Dystrophy QLD

  • Yearly sponsorship of the Salvation Army’s Red Shield Appeal

  • World Vision Sponsor a child through the foster parent plan for 30 plus years

  • CEO Andrew Bell attends and conducts various charity Auctions over the course of the year including The Gold Coast Hospital Foundation Ball, Gold Coast Titans Charity Ball, Art Auction For Kids With Challenges, Gold Coast Mayoress Charity Ball, Ferrari’s Polo By The Sea, Bond Uni Indigenous Race Day, Bali Childrens Hospital)

  • Andrew Bell was also recognised for his community involvement by receiving the Order of Australia Medal (OAM) – For Service To The Community Of The Gold Coast (2016)
